Railway stop
Station on the Hankyu Arashiyama Line is located a short walk from both the and Matsunoo Shrine in . During the late fall, the Momiji trees that line the station provide a spectacular display of red, orange, and yellow leaves.

Shinto shrine
Photo: Saigen Jiro, CC0.
, formerly Matsunoo Jinja, is a Shinto shrine located at the far western end of Shijō Street, approximately 1.3 kilometers south of the district of . is situated 270 metres west of Matsuo-taisha.
